.elementor-2096 .elementor-element.elementor-element-2099a4ad{--display:flex;--min-height:485px;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--justify-content:center;--overlay-opacity:0.54;--padding-top:0px;--padding-bottom:0px;--padding-left:20px;--padding-right:20px;}.elementor-2096 .elementor-element.elementor-element-2099a4ad:not(.elementor-motion-effects-element-type-background), .elementor-2096 .elementor-element.elementor-element-2099a4ad >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-image:url("https://csa-davis.org/wp-content/uploads/2026/03/Header-RoyorLibrary-1.jpg");background-position:center center;background-repeat:no-repeat;background-size:cover;}.elementor-2096 .elementor-element.elementor-element-2099a4ad::before, .elementor-2096 .elementor-element.elementor-element-2099a4ad > .elementor-background-video-container::before, .elementor-2096 .elementor-element.elementor-element-2099a4ad > .e-con-inner > .elementor-background-video-container::before, .elementor-2096 .elementor-element.elementor-element-2099a4ad > .elementor-background-slideshow::before, .elementor-2096 .elementor-element.elementor-element-2099a4ad > .e-con-inner > .elementor-background-slideshow::before, .elementor-2096 .elementor-element.elementor-element-2099a4ad > .elementor-motion-effects-container > .elementor-motion-effects-layer::before{background-color:#0B283B;--background-overlay:'';}.elementor-2096 .elementor-element.elementor-element-27f6e83{text-align:center;}.elementor-2096 .elementor-element.elementor-element-27f6e83 .elementor-heading-title{color:#F6F6EB;}.elementor-2096 .elementor-element.elementor-element-74963bc0{--display:flex;--padding-top:0px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-2096 .elementor-element.elementor-element-74963bc0:not(.elementor-motion-effects-element-type-background), .elementor-2096 .elementor-element.elementor-element-74963bc0 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F6F6EB;}.elementor-2096 .elementor-element.elementor-element-37d7561d{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--gap:5px 5px;--row-gap:5px;--column-gap:5px;--padding-top:100px;--padding-bottom:100px;--padding-left:20px;--padding-right:20px;}.elementor-2096 .elementor-element.elementor-element-18304334{padding:0px 0px 40px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-dda3f75{text-align:start;}.elementor-2096 .elementor-element.elementor-element-66951548{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:100px;--padding-bottom:100px;--padding-left:20px;--padding-right:20px;}.elementor-2096 .elementor-element.elementor-element-683d8414{--display:grid;--e-con-grid-template-columns:repeat(3, 1fr);--e-con-grid-template-rows:repeat(2, 1fr);--grid-auto-flow:row;--padding-top:20px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-2096 .elementor-element.elementor-element-25185b67{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-1ec8d53b img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-646923b7{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-646923b7 .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-6a616309{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-1f05dae4 img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-5256a095{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-5256a095 .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-6d77d0aa{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-59670fe4 img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-181e6904{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-181e6904 .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-c87284b{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-008ba6e img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-d8f7b4a{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-d8f7b4a .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-64a0746c{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-7789c73e img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-76c53f09{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-76c53f09 .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-51cba67{text-align:center;}.elementor-2096 .elementor-element.elementor-element-1c14ee97{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-312b8828 img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-59ebb0cd{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-59ebb0cd .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-e29dd7c{--display:flex;--flex-direction:column;--container-widget-width:100%;--container-widget-height:initial;--container-widget-flex-grow:0;--container-widget-align-self:initial;--flex-wrap-mobile:wrap;--padding-top:100px;--padding-bottom:100px;--padding-left:20px;--padding-right:20px;}.elementor-2096 .elementor-element.elementor-element-e29dd7c:not(.elementor-motion-effects-element-type-background), .elementor-2096 .elementor-element.elementor-element-e29dd7c >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#F6F6EB;}.elementor-2096 .elementor-element.elementor-element-d6c6e23{text-align:center;}.elementor-2096 .elementor-element.elementor-element-b46f3a6{--display:grid;--e-con-grid-template-columns:repeat(3, 1fr);--e-con-grid-template-rows:repeat(2, 1fr);--grid-auto-flow:row;--padding-top:20px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-2096 .elementor-element.elementor-element-dd10125{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-ec8dddf img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-ffe6f10{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-ffe6f10 .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-170fff2{text-align:center;}.elementor-2096 .elementor-element.elementor-element-9e3ffe1{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-2db0e1a img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-87ab680{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-87ab680 .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-29e3733{text-align:center;}.elementor-2096 .elementor-element.elementor-element-1b5f387{--display:flex;--gap:15px 15px;--row-gap:15px;--column-gap:15px;}.elementor-2096 .elementor-element.elementor-element-ba679e5 img{border-radius:8px 8px 8px 8px;}.elementor-2096 .elementor-element.elementor-element-dd0108b{padding:10px 0px 0px 0px;text-align:center;}.elementor-2096 .elementor-element.elementor-element-dd0108b .elementor-heading-title{font-size:30px;}.elementor-2096 .elementor-element.elementor-element-42dd6a9{text-align:center;}:root{--page-title-display:none;}@media(max-width:1024px){.elementor-2096 .elementor-element.elementor-element-2099a4ad{--min-height:350px;}.elementor-2096 .elementor-element.elementor-element-18304334 .elementor-heading-title{line-height:1.2em;}.elementor-2096 .elementor-element.elementor-element-683d8414{--grid-auto-flow:row;}.elementor-2096 .elementor-element.elementor-element-b46f3a6{--grid-auto-flow:row;}}@media(max-width:767px){.elementor-2096 .elementor-element.elementor-element-2099a4ad{--min-height:0px;--padding-top:60px;--padding-bottom:60px;--padding-left:20px;--padding-right:20px;}.elementor-2096 .elementor-element.elementor-element-37d7561d{--padding-top:60px;--padding-bottom:60px;--padding-left:10px;--padding-right:10px;}.elementor-2096 .elementor-element.elementor-element-66951548{--padding-top:60px;--padding-bottom:60px;--padding-left:10px;--padding-right:10px;}.elementor-2096 .elementor-element.elementor-element-683d8414{--e-con-grid-template-columns:repeat(1, 1fr);--grid-auto-flow:row;--padding-top:10px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-2096 .elementor-element.elementor-element-1ec8d53b{text-align:center;}.elementor-2096 .elementor-element.elementor-element-1f05dae4{text-align:center;}.elementor-2096 .elementor-element.elementor-element-59670fe4{text-align:center;}.elementor-2096 .elementor-element.elementor-element-008ba6e{text-align:center;}.elementor-2096 .elementor-element.elementor-element-7789c73e{text-align:center;}.elementor-2096 .elementor-element.elementor-element-312b8828{text-align:center;}.elementor-2096 .elementor-element.elementor-element-e29dd7c{--padding-top:60px;--padding-bottom:60px;--padding-left:10px;--padding-right:10px;}.elementor-2096 .elementor-element.elementor-element-b46f3a6{--e-con-grid-template-columns:repeat(1, 1fr);--grid-auto-flow:row;--padding-top:10px;--padding-bottom:0px;--padding-left:0px;--padding-right:0px;}.elementor-2096 .elementor-element.elementor-element-ec8dddf{text-align:center;}.elementor-2096 .elementor-element.elementor-element-2db0e1a{text-align:center;}.elementor-2096 .elementor-element.elementor-element-ba679e5{text-align:center;}}